Sniper Elite III Rebellion / 505 Games 2014

This third installment in the series of sniper shooters is set in the areas of Africa during World War II. The protagonist is still Karl Fishburne, a sharpshooter working for the U.S. military command. The single player mode consists of a series of missions, mostly involving the elimination of a particular target from a large distance. The road to it is always difficult and often requires sneaking between enemy troops and silently killing enemy soldiers. We can also launch a frontal attack which will draw attention of all the nearby patrols. On the higher difficulty levels, such aspects such as wind speed and direction or the effect of gravity on the flight path of the bullet are taken into account. It introduces new sandbox maps with an open structure. They provide the players with a great freedom to choose the way they want to perform the tasks and make it possible to beta each level multiple times without feeling bored, each time trying different tactics. At the same time, a greater emphasis was put on stealth elements, which was enriched by the so-called relocation system. It forces us to quickly change the position after firing a few shots, and the game lets us know when we moved away far enough that we can start looking for other weak points in the enemy patrols. The creators also significantly improved the X-ray camera, which now shows not only damage to the skeleton, but also the muscles and the circulatory system. A greater level of detail also includes vehicles. Eliminating tanks and armored trucks now requires the destruction of a few components before we get a chance to finish them with the last bullet. What is interesting, the best vehicles hits are shown with a film camera that follows the projectile, and then shows the mechanical damage. Another attraction is the development system. Depending on the effectiveness of ours, it assigns experience points, which then we spend on improving our equipment and weaponry. We can beat the entire campaign alone or together with one colleague. In addition, there are also two other co-operative modes. The first is Survival where we try to persevere as long as possible against hordes of enemies alongside our comrades. In contrast, the second one is well-known to the fans of the Overwatch series. It is about simulating sniper teams, where one player plays the sniper and the other plays the role of the so-called spotter who conveys valuable information to his partner, and each of them is trying to protect his comrade in arms. There are also numerous competition modes.
